Nature lovers, let’s be real here: Indiana is a fantastic state to get outside and enjoy. With more than 4,000 miles of incredible trails weaving throughout the entire state, it’s impossible not to fall in love with this area once you get used to it. There are 24 state parks total in the Hoosier State; Shades State Park in Indiana, for example, is a delight – but there’s a park within that park that you’ve got to see to believe, too. Somehow, it’s one of the locals’ best-kept secrets, and we think it deserves a little appreciation (and a good long hike).
